Elevating Your Living Space with Textiles

Textiles play a crucial role in interior design, impacting both the visual appeal and the comfort of a room. This encompasses a broad range, from luxurious velvet curtains to simple, yet effective, cotton cushion covers. The right textiles can soften harsh lines, add texture, and introduce color, contributing significantly to the overall ambiance. Considering the season is vital when choosing textiles; lighter fabrics like linen and cotton are ideal for warmer months, while heavier materials such as wool and flannel provide warmth and coziness in colder weather. Layering different textures – incorporating a chunky knit throw over a sleek leather sofa, for example – creates depth and visual interest.

The Power of Rugs

Rugs are particularly impactful in defining spaces and anchoring furniture arrangements. A well-chosen rug can tie together disparate elements of a room, creating a cohesive and harmonious look. Beyond aesthetics, rugs also offer practical benefits, providing warmth underfoot and absorbing sound. When selecting a rug, consider the size of the room and the placement of furniture – a rug that is too small can make a space feel disjointed, while a rug that is too large can overwhelm it. Different rug materials, like wool, silk, or synthetic fibers, also offer varying degrees of durability and maintenance requirements, so it’s vital to choose one that suits your lifestyle.

Textile Type Best Use Maintenance
Cotton Casual living areas, bedrooms Machine washable, prone to wrinkling
Linen Summer months, light and airy spaces Dry clean or gentle wash, easy to wrinkle
Wool High-traffic areas, colder climates Professional cleaning recommended, durable
Velvet Formal settings, adding luxury Dry clean only, requires gentle care

Don't underestimate the power of smaller textile accents either. A patterned cushion can instantly refresh a sofa, while a decorative table runner adds a touch of elegance to a dining table. These seemingly small details can make a big difference in creating a welcoming and stylish home.

Illuminating Your Home: The Art of Lighting

Lighting is often underestimated, yet it profoundly impacts the mood and functionality of any space. It's not simply about providing visibility; it's about creating ambiance, highlighting architectural features, and enhancing the overall aesthetic. Different types of lighting serve different purposes. Ambient lighting provides general illumination, task lighting focuses on specific areas like reading nooks or kitchen counters, and accent lighting is used to draw attention to artwork or decorative objects. Layering different types of lighting is key to achieving a well-lit and versatile space.

Choosing the Right Bulbs

Beyond the fixtures themselves, the type of light bulb you choose also significantly impacts the atmosphere of a room. LED bulbs are an energy-efficient and long-lasting option, offering a wide range of color temperatures. Warm white bulbs create a cozy and inviting atmosphere, while cool white bulbs provide a brighter, more energizing light. Consider the purpose of the room when selecting bulb color temperature – warmer tones are generally preferred for living rooms and bedrooms, while cooler tones are better suited for kitchens and offices. Don’t forget about dimmers! They allow you to adjust the lighting intensity to suit your needs and create different moods.

  • Ambient Lighting: Provides overall illumination; chandeliers, ceiling fixtures.
  • Task Lighting: Focuses light on specific areas; desk lamps, under-cabinet lights.
  • Accent Lighting: Highlights features; spotlights, wall sconces.
  • Natural Light: Maximize sunlight exposure to create a bright and cheerful space.

Think about how lighting can be used to add visual interest; consider spotlights to showcase artwork, or strategic placement of lamps to create cozy reading corners. A carefully considered lighting scheme can transform a house into a home.

Wall Decor: Personalizing Your Space

Walls are often the largest surfaces in a room, presenting a significant opportunity for personalization. Artwork is a classic choice, allowing you to express your taste and create a focal point. However, wall decor extends far beyond traditional paintings and prints. Mirrors can create the illusion of space, making a room feel larger and brighter. Floating shelves offer a stylish way to display decorative objects and plants. Wall decals and murals can add a touch of whimsy or sophistication, depending on the design. The key is to choose wall decor that complements your existing furniture and color scheme and reflects your personal style.

Creating a Gallery Wall

Gallery walls are a popular trend, offering a creative way to display a collection of artwork, photographs, and other decorative items. When creating a gallery wall, consider the overall composition. Start by arranging the pieces on the floor to experiment with different layouts before hanging them on the wall. Mix and match different frame styles and sizes to create visual interest. Maintain a consistent color palette to create a cohesive look. And don't be afraid to incorporate other decorative elements, such as mirrors or small shelves, to add depth and dimension.

  1. Plan your layout: Arrange items on the floor before hanging.
  2. Mix frame styles: Combine different materials and sizes.
  3. Maintain a color palette: Ensure a cohesive visual look.
  4. Consider spacing: Keep consistent gaps between frames.

Remember that creating a gallery wall is a personal process, so feel free to experiment and have fun! It’s a great way to showcase cherished memories and express your creativity.

Decorative Accents: The Finishing Touches

Decorative accents are the details that bring a room to life, adding personality and character. This category encompasses a wide range of items, from vases and candles to sculptures and figurines. These small touches can make a big difference in creating a welcoming and inviting space. When choosing decorative accents, consider the overall style of your home and select items that complement your existing décor. Don't be afraid to mix and match different textures and materials to create visual interest. And remember that less is often more – avoid cluttering surfaces with too many decorative items.

Pay attention to the placement of decorative accents; strategically placed items can draw the eye and create focal points. A statement vase filled with fresh flowers can brighten a dining table, while a collection of candles can create a warm and inviting atmosphere in a living room. Subtle additions like carefully chosen bookends or a decorative tray can elevate the look of a space without being overpowering. Sustainable and Ethical Home Accessories

In today’s world, many homeowners are increasingly conscious of the environmental and social impact of their purchasing decisions. Choosing sustainable and ethically sourced home accessories is a great way to create a beautiful home while also supporting responsible practices. Look for items made from recycled materials, such as reclaimed wood or recycled glass. Support brands that prioritize fair labor practices and sustainable manufacturing processes. Consider purchasing vintage or antique pieces, which have a lower environmental footprint than newly manufactured items. The growing demand for eco-friendly options is driving innovation in the home accessories market, offering consumers more choices than ever before.

Beyond the materials themselves, consider the packaging and shipping of the products you purchase. Opt for brands that use minimal packaging and offer carbon-neutral shipping options. By making mindful choices, you can create a home that is not only stylish and comfortable but also aligned with your values. Supporting businesses committed to sustainability contributes to a healthier planet and a more ethical marketplace.
